Researcher marine ecology

My research focuses on marine benthic ecology, coastal ecosystem functioning and marine conservation ecology, with the ultimate aim to contribute to evidence-based conservation and restoration of coastal habitats (i.e. seagrass, mangroves, corals) and the ecosystem services they provide. My expertise lies in habitat quality assessments, sediment biogeochemistry, stable isotope analysis, marine invertebrate biology (nutrition, growth, reproduction), shorebird ecology, movement ecology, foraging ecology, experimental ecology and (underwater) field sampling. I work mainly in (tropical) soft-sediment systems, including lagoons, intertidal mudflats, saltpans, seagrass beds and mangrove forests.
